Transaction 3eb3272f258ba88d79a21cb87723f870f1588b119506220661a13ea1c10111fd

1 Input
2 Outputs
  • 3eb3272f258ba88d79a21cb87723f870f1588b119506220661a13ea1c10111fd:0
  • value  50000000
    address  17jP7ykV2p37v9bgzwCq4CEVURJ16dmqnp
  • 3eb3272f258ba88d79a21cb87723f870f1588b119506220661a13ea1c10111fd:1
  • value  849843382
    address  12NJBpp8nihQkYqykphTQfiPqwrnnLcVuj